Output 51850d417119d59a27652e95bce29a1383a2a12c18740308f9e57d080ec1e3fe:0

value
30000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70663cb47adcdaf0251ad8806f1353aacdacd5ee OP_EQUAL
address
3BwL5b7gkp5DQyMjr4Ppu2qfuvnZ46kYeL
transaction
51850d417119d59a27652e95bce29a1383a2a12c18740308f9e57d080ec1e3fe
spent
true